Function
- Function:
- Stereospecific 11-cis retinol dehydrogenase, which catalyzes the final step in the biosynthesis of 11-cis retinaldehyde, the universal chromophore of visual pigments. Also able to oxidize 9-cis-retinol and 13-cis-retinol, but not all-trans-retinol. Active in the presence of NAD as cofactor but not in the presence of NADP.
- Pathway:
- Cofactor metabolism; retinol metabolism.
- Catalytic Activity:
- 11-cis-retinol- + NAD(+) = 11-cis-retinal- + NADH.
- Enzyme Regulation:
- ENZYME REGULATION: Inhibited by 9-cis-, 13-cis- and all-trans-retinoic acids, with the most potent inhibitor being 13-cis-retinoic acid. Weakly inhibited by oleic acid.
